Lisbon has emerged as one of Europe's most exciting food cities over the past decade — a combination of extraordinary Atlantic seafood, a wine tradition that is finally receiving international recognition, and a city that has become a global destination for remote workers, digital nomads, and food tourists. Bacalhau in its seemingly infinite preparations, fresh sardines grilled simply, and the pastéis de nata from Pastéis de Belém are genuine food institutions. But Lisbon's modern restaurant scene in Mouraria, Intendente, and the LX Factory has developed ambitious contemporary Portuguese cooking that rivals anything in Europe.
